This webinar is part of a series of webinars organized by the Ecosystem Services Working Group with support from the GEO BON Secretariat.
Title: Opportunities of eDNA in biodiversity and ecosystem services
Topic: This webinar will address the potential role of eDNA and related techniques to address biodiversity and ecosystem services, expanding on the opportunities as well as on the caveats of this emergent technique.
Speakers:
- Karen Dyson (Dendrolytics, Seattle, USA and Spatial Informatics Group, Pleasanton, California)
- Zacchaeus Compson (Advanced Environmental Research Institute, University of North Texas, Denton, USA)
- Paul Henning Krogh (Faculty of Technical Sciences, Aarhus University, Aarhus, Denmark)
- João Silva Rodrigues (SGS Global Biosciences Center, Lisbon, Portugal)
Hosts:
- Ana Sofia Vaz (Research Center in Biodiversity and Genetic Resources, University of Porto, Portugal)
- Nuria Pistón (Ecology department, University of Granada, Granada, Spain)
